VOCATIONAL WORKER

About the Role

As a Vocational Worker, you will assist the participant in finding employment and connecting with the work community by researching, identifying and soliciting commitments from possible sources of employment as well as self-employment and job opportunities. Through the use of outreach and marketing strategies, you will create and maintain relationships with prospective employers throughout the community in an attempt to find the best possible conditions for employment.

You will

  • Coordinate and conduct marketing and outreach activities to community agencies, organizations and employers
  • Develop relationships with employers in a variety of industries to ensure successful job development for persons served
  • Promote communication with persons served and their support network to gain input and direction and ensure quality service and avoid tested fields
  • Create job seeker profiles, resumes and proposals
  • Locate job openings for people served based on their individual skills and abilities
  • Develop self-employment strategies if it is the best option
  • Conduct intakes of potential participants and assess skills and abilities through a discovery process
  • Remain current on labour market trends and the most effective job search strategies and techniques
  • Plan and deliver service delivery activities to meet the CLBC contact deliverables associated with the contract for the person served
  • Undertake other tasks as assigned I.e., any ad-hoc requests from management and or leadership
